Page 1 sur 1
[..] Envoyer action au serveur
Posté : lun. 04 janv. 2010 16:45
par periaz
Bonjour,
Je voudrais savoir si il y avait une fonction dans AutoIt qui permettrais de transmettre des paquets, que l'on a capturé (WireShark), au serveur. Cela permettrai d'imiter les actions envoyées avec le site. On pourrait alors le faire avec AutoIt.
Bien à vous !
Re: [..] Envoyer action au serveur
Posté : dim. 10 janv. 2010 19:20
par periaz
Up svp !
Re: [..] Envoyer action au serveur
Posté : dim. 10 janv. 2010 19:28
par Tlem
TCPSend() ?
Re: [..] Envoyer action au serveur
Posté : dim. 10 janv. 2010 20:19
par periaz
En fait, je ne sais même pas si ce que je cherche est réalisable. Je suppose donc qu'il est possible, à l'aide d'un un logiciel programmé avec AutoIt, d'imiter les actions faites sur une interface flash.
Imaginons un jeu :
Lorsque je clique sur une boîte à 100€, 100 € s'ajoute donc sur mon compte. Si je clique sur une deuxième, mon compte aura donc un capitale de 200€.
Je suis feignant donc je voudrais je veux que les +100€ se fassent sans cliques.
Le logiciel :
Je pense qu'il faut capturer les paquets envoyés au serveur avec Wireshark. Par contre comment faire pour qu'un logiciel arrive à imiter l'envoie de ces paquets ? Le TCP résoudrait-il mon problème ?
J'en ai marre de jamais savoir rien faire et devoir demandé aux autres, et pourtant je cherche En plus on ne retrouve pas trop d'infos sur WireShark
Re: [..] Envoyer action au serveur
Posté : dim. 10 janv. 2010 20:24
par Tlem
Re: [..] Envoyer action au serveur
Posté : dim. 10 janv. 2010 22:36
par periaz
J'en étais sur qu'en citant cet exemple j'allais être remis en question. J'ai bien dis "Imaginons"
On ne peut pas dire que c'est un bot puisque je l'utiliserai pour mon travail et qu'il aura besoin de mes informations. Et puis j'ai mis cet exemple de jeu car je ne voulais pas dévoiler mon travail. Mais pour que l'on me croie, je préfère expliquer : tous les soirs vers 22 heures je dois faire de multiples actions qui affirment à mes supérieurs le chiffre d'affaire que j'ai fait. En temps de crises, mes chefs ont mis en place un système de compte qui augmente en fonction des produits que l'on vend. Chaque semaine, celui qui a le plus de points sur son compte reçoit une "petite" prime. Mais tous les soirs je dois remplir un tas de formulaire pour calculer ce que j'ai fais dans la journée. C'est pour cela que je voudrais éviter ce temps perdu chaque soir.
Bien à vous
Re: [..] Envoyer action au serveur
Posté : dim. 10 janv. 2010 23:23
par Tlem
Mouais ....
Cela dit, sans voir se que vous devez faire exactement et sans le code source de la page, il ne va pas être simple de vous aider.

Re: [..] Envoyer action au serveur
Posté : lun. 11 janv. 2010 00:22
par Iste
L'app flash utilise surement UDP, qui demande de creer un socket pour l'envoi des paquets.
A ma connaissance, ce n'est pas simple d'y entrer, donc avec les fonctions de bases, ce n'est pas possible
Re: [..] Envoyer action au serveur
Posté : lun. 11 janv. 2010 20:39
par periaz
Bonsoir,
Pour effectuer cet socket, AutoIt me suffirait-il ou dois-je me diriger vers un autre langage ?
Re: [..] Envoyer action au serveur
Posté : lun. 11 janv. 2010 21:47
par Iste
Le probleme n'est pas d'en creer, mais d'en corrompre un
un socket est une sorte de tunnel dans le quel circule les info, il faudrait donc réussir a y introduire des données, et c'est pas facile !
Je pense qu'autoit pourrait éventuellement le faire, mais qu'il serait plus judicieux de trouver un logiciel sachant "hacker" les socket
Re: [..] Envoyer action au serveur
Posté : mer. 13 janv. 2010 17:01
par periaz
Bonjour,
J'ai trouvé après de multiples recherches comment effectué une action que l'on a déjà fait.
Je voudrais savoir à présent si il est possible d'imiter un paquet qui fait Serveur > Utilisateur pour recevoir le paquet. Utilisateur > Serveur je sais faire.
Merci
Re: [..] Envoyer action au serveur
Posté : ven. 15 janv. 2010 01:22
par Douves
Il suffit de faire un programme de type "Man in the middle"
Je t'explique :
Un schéma en gros :
Client -> internet -> Serveur
Man in the middle :
Client -> Ton programme -> internet -> Serveur
En gros, Si tu réussit a modifier l'adresse du serveur qui est (par exemple 127.0.0.1) en 192.168.1.1, Tu écoutes les connexion sur cette I.P.
Si tu connait les packets envoyés->reçut, Tu a juste a modifier
Par exemple, Si tu reçoit 'MonPacketD'argent=100'
Et que tu doit envoyer (pour ajouter 100€) MonPacket=100
Modifies juste 100 par 200 !
C'est de l'algorythmique, Personnellement, J'ai la flemme de te faire un tuto là dessu
Mais je te conseilles de te baser là dessu
Enjoy !
Re: [..] Envoyer action au serveur
Posté : ven. 15 janv. 2010 08:59
par periaz
Bonjour,
Tout cela je peux le faire avec un seul logiciel ou il en faut plusieurs ?